Transaction 64350df9997014e648369f5fcebc42259b88eddd4a08fafd4c268c51e816b7a1
1 Input
2 Outputs
- 64350df9997014e648369f5fcebc42259b88eddd4a08fafd4c268c51e816b7a1:0
- 64350df9997014e648369f5fcebc42259b88eddd4a08fafd4c268c51e816b7a1:1
value 1116732
address 1KiELwh7uhPk8qLfrQ1GoXJip6K3LQFQUa
value 17480341
address 1AWPjHZ8QASmSYdPP5JEJRUFSBrmSQr16w